c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
4535
Views
15
Helpful
16
Replies

Problem when sending CANCEL before 180 Ringing is received

We're experiencing a problem with Cisco SPA504 and SPA525, which causes SPA phones to keep ringing, when a call is initiated and cancelled directly after. The problem is described in the SIP flow chart below, one working flow and one which causes problems.

cisco-sip-flow.png

Whenever a CANCEL request is dispatched before a "180 Ringing" respond, the phone respond with a "481 Call Legg/Transation Does Not Exist". And even though the PBX resends the CANCEL request after the "180 Ringing", it still get the reply "481 Call Legg/Transation Does Not Exist".

According to the SIP RFC, I understand that, a dialog can be cancelled after the first informational response (1xx), which obviously isn't the case for Cisco SPA phones.

We're running firmware 7.5.1a. I know there are newer versions, but we have not seen anything regarding this in the change logs.

16 Replies 16

ffacilities
Level 1
Level 1

Has anybody been able to see whether the problem can be reproduced in the newer 7.5.7 FW?

Thanks,

Jack

Jack,

I've been able to reproduce the issue with 7.5.7 firmware, so yes it has not yet been fixed.

At least I've had confirmation from Cisco that they are able to reproduce the issue.. now the wait on the fix.

Getting Started

Find answers to your questions by entering keywords or phrases in the Search bar above. New here? Use these resources to familiarize yourself with the community: